LD 447 Maine House · 132nd Legislature (2025-2026)

An Act To Expand Ferry Service To Matinicus Isle

This bill increases the minimum annual ferry trips to Matinicus Isle from 12 to 36, requiring the Maine Department of Transportation to provide this baseline service. Additional trips beyond 36 may be authorized if agreed upon by Matinicus Isle residents and the Department. The Department must operate this service using either state-owned vessels or privately contracted vessels. This change directly impacts Matinicus Isle residents by improving their access to mainland transportation through more frequent ferry service.
